LAHORE
School of Business and Management at the Information Technology University (ITU) has launched Executive MBA in Innovation, Technology and Entrepreneurship (EMBITE).
According to the university, it is the first programme in Pakistan designed specifically to provide skills and knowledge to those who are interested in starting a new business or those who intend to grow their business will greatly benefit from the programme.
The programme is designed for maximum flexibility combined with quality. EMBITE is a two-year long modular Executive MBA comprising 72 credit hours, made up of 22 courses (offered as modules) and a project (equivalent to two courses), in accordance with the roadmap of the Higher Education Commission. The candidates having 14 years of education with four years’ work experience or 16 years of education with two years’ work experience will be considered eligible for the admission.
Prof Dr Umar Saif, adviser to the CM and Vice Chancellor of ITU, in a message remarked the programme having unique features being targeted at those who are determined to transform Pakistan’s economic landscape in the next 25 years.
EMBITE would give new dimension to the higher education in Pakistan, he added. The classes are scheduled on the weekends (Saturday & Sunday) form 0900 hrs to 1700 hrs. The candidates accepted in the programme will work in teams of five over the duration of the programme.
